House prices in city up 4 percent year on year

Galway Bay fm newsroom - House asking prices in Galway city are up 4.2% year-on-year to €250,000 - €10,000 ahead of where they were at the end of 2017.

That's according to the latest house price report from MyHome.ie

The report finds the asking price for a 3-bed semi-detached house in the county suffered a dramatic 11.1% decline in the last quarter – dropping from €225,000 to €200,000.

However this is still 2.6% ahead of where prices were at the end of 2017 at €195,000.

The average house price across the country is now 266 thousand euro.
